The Grundnorm can only be changed by political revolution. ‘Grundnorm’ or the basic/fundamental norm is the initial hypothesis upon which the whole system rests. The ‘Grundnorm’ is the justification for the rest of the legal system . It is essential that it should command a minimum of support . by means of the Grundnorm “the subjective meaning of the acts performed in accordance with the constitution, are interpreted as their objective meaning, as valid norms.

Subjects: Law. in the 'black letter' or laid-down law. A system of law is based on a Grundnorm or ground rule, from which flows the validity of other statements of law in the system. The ground rule might be that some particular dictates or propositions, such as those of the sovereign, are to be obeyed. The Grundnorm can only be changed by political revolution.
